OP, I don't have a recommendation other than what not to choose: The Century Gatehouse series. Our kitchen designer at Cabinet Discounters pushed these on us, but there was a very limited display at the showroom. What we saw looked cheap to us, so I called the main Century Showroom in PA to see if they had a better selection to view.
I was told by the rep there "People in this area (I think it was Lancaster), do not choose the Gatehouse series. They prefer more upgrades"
Upon further questioning, I was told the Gatehouse series is primarily used in student apartments! I was pretty irritated by then, you can imagine!
